  • Hello friends We are going to look at the story of brother Tom Facchine who converted from atheism to Islam. He used to call religions fairy tales when he was an atheist, but now he is an Imam. May Allah guide us all to the light of guidance.

    I have a very similar path. I grew up in the church but I knew around 12 or 13 that I didn’t believe in what they believed. I couldn’t reconcile so many things. The trinity. Original sin. And yes the political issues and the hypocrisy he mentioned. I would have also considered myself an atheist or agnostic for a very long time. I even thought religion was dangerous. That a strict dogma was dangerous. Even when I was learning about Islam it took me a long time to battle this thought that I could and would never live by a religion. But Alhamdulilah my heart changed and two years ago I reverted to Islam. The truth will always come to light. But many American Christians like me and brother Tom end up disheartened and end up becoming cynical atheists. A lot of atheists have that similar Christian religious background and their distaste of religion in general, including Islam, comes from that “trauma” they carry from Christianity.
    Similarly to brother Tom I also got my first experience with Muslims and Islamic culture when I studied abroad in Turkey. In 2011. Still, it would take me 10 more years before I reverted. I just thank Allah sbt that he did guide me.

    In a statement published in Young India, Mahatma Ghandi stated:
    “I wanted to know the best of the life of one who holds today an undisputed sway over the hearts of millions of mankind…. I became more than ever convinced that it was not the sword that won a place for Islam in those days, in the scheme of life. It was the rigid simplicity, the utter self-effacement of the Prophet, the scrupulous regard for pledges, his intense devotion to his friends and followers, his intrepidity, his fearlessness, his absolute trust in God and in his own mission. These, and not the sword, carried everything before them and surmounted every obstacle. When I closed the second volume [of a book on the Prophet’s biography], I was sorry there was not more for me to read of that great life.”
